Summary

Rep. Robert Garcia accused Trump of “building himself a private army” by pardoning 1,500 January 6 rioters and allegedly purging FBI agents involved in prosecuting them.

A leaked DOJ memo suggests senior FBI officials were ordered to retire or be fired, with further terminations possible. Trump defended the pardons, calling the rioters “patriots” and victims of injustice.

Democrats warn that Trump is empowering extremist groups and undermining law enforcement.

The fate of FBI officials targeted for removal remains uncertain as Democrats vow to resist the purge.
